My Buying Guides on Kids Motorcycle 5 Year Old

Why I Look for the Right Kids Motorcycle for a 5-Year-Old

When I shop for a kids motorcycle for a 5-year-old, my first priority is safety. At this age, I want something that feels exciting but still matches my child’s size, balance, and coordination. I also look for a model that is easy to control, not too fast, and built with sturdy materials so I feel confident letting my child ride it.

Safety Features I Always Check

For me, safety features matter more than anything else. I look for:

  • Stable wheels or training wheels for better balance
  • A speed limit that is appropriate for young kids
  • Soft start or gradual acceleration
  • Reliable brakes that are easy for small hands or feet to use
  • A strong frame with smooth edges
  • A comfortable seat that helps my child sit securely

Choosing the Right Size

I always make sure the motorcycle fits my child properly. If it is too big, my 5-year-old may struggle to control it. If it is too small, it may be uncomfortable and less enjoyable. I check the seat height, handlebar reach, and overall weight so my child can sit on it confidently and keep both feet in a safe position when needed.

Electric or Ride-On: What I Prefer

When I compare options, I usually consider electric ride-on motorcycles because they are often better suited for young children. I like that many of them have controlled speeds and simple operation. If I choose a battery-powered model, I also check charging time, battery life, and how long my child can ride before needing a recharge.

Material and Build Quality

I pay close attention to the build quality because I want something that lasts. A good kids motorcycle should feel solid, not flimsy. I prefer durable plastic or metal parts, depending on the design, and I always check that the wheels and joints are secure. A well-built motorcycle gives me more peace of mind and usually performs better over time.

Ease of Use for My Child

At 5 years old, I want the motorcycle to be simple enough for my child to understand quickly. I look for easy controls, straightforward buttons, and a design that does not overwhelm them. The more intuitive it is, the faster my child can enjoy riding without frustration.

Comfort Matters Too

I never ignore comfort. A comfortable seat, easy-to-hold handlebars, and a smooth ride make a big difference. If my child feels comfortable, they are more likely to enjoy the motorcycle and use it safely. I also appreciate designs with good grip on the wheels so the ride feels steady.

Battery Life and Charging Time

If I’m buying an electric model, I always check the battery details. I want enough ride time for my child to have fun without constant recharging. I also prefer a model that charges in a reasonable amount of time. For me, a good balance between playtime and charging convenience is important.

Indoor or Outdoor Use

I think about where my child will use the motorcycle most often. Some models work better on smooth indoor floors, while others are better for driveways, sidewalks, or patios. I choose based on my home setup so the motorcycle can be used safely and comfortably in the right environment.

My Final Tips Before Buying

Before I make a purchase, I always read reviews, check the age recommendation, and confirm the weight limit. I also make sure the motorcycle matches my child’s skill level. For me, the best kids motorcycle for a 5-year-old is one that combines safety, comfort, durability, and fun in a way that makes both my child and me happy.
